SORU
8 EYLÜL 2012, CUMARTESİ


Nasıl nesne yönelimli programlamada için komut satırı bağımsız değişken geçirmek?

Nesne yönelimli programlamada veri dosyası şekil çizmek için kullanmak istiyorumfoo.veri. Şu anda, komut dosyası veri dosyası ismi kodlanmışfoo.pltve komut gnuplot foo.plg verileri çizmek için çalıştırın. Ancak, komut bir değişken, örneğin çalışan komut gnuplot foo.plg foo.data veri dosya adı geçmek istiyorum. Nasıl komut satırında nesne yönelimli programlamada komut dosyası değişkenleri ayrıştırmak için? Teşekkürler.

CEVAP
8 EYLÜL 2012, CUMARTESİ


-e anahtarı ile değişken giriş yapabilirsiniz

$ gnuplot -e "filename='foo.data'" foo.plg

Foo.görün o zaman bu değişkeni kullanabilirsiniz

$ cat foo.plg 
plot filename
pause -1

"Foo.görün" biraz daha genel kullanım koşullu:

if (!exists("filename")) filename='default.dat'
plot filename
pause -1

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• adrianisen

    adrianisen

    25 Kasım 2009
  • Associated Press

    Associated P

    18 EYLÜL 2006
  • Lin Steven

    Lin Steven

    17 EKİM 2006